Officiating at the 28th Police Council Meeting this afternoon in Naguru, my guidance to the police leadership is that security must always be managed according to peculiar realities and available resources of a jurisdiction. In the case of Uganda, we need a patriotic and pan African security force, to make use of the technical force multipliers like canine dogs, CCTV and forensics instead to supplement the number of people in the force. This way, we are better equipped to handle issues of welfare, training and equipment.
